Duties & Responsibilities:
Adhere to and promote the company’s affirmative action/equal opportunity employment efforts: moni tor recruitment effort s, collect and process affirmative action data, prepare required reports, and respond to complaints of harassment or unlawful discrimination.
Participate in the Safety Program and Safety Committee . Provide guidance and leadership as assigned by the Human Resources Director.
Facilitate a wide variety of meetings, including meetings between/within workgroups, planning, and problem-solving meetings .
Participate in the p lanning and implementation of employee training programs to meet program requirements and to ensure that proper support is available to clients .
Assist with supervisory training on personnel issues, including interviewing, performance coaching and evaluations, disci pline, sexual harassment , and HIPAA .
Help maintain and audit personnel files and related records.
Write job descriptions for new positions and revise existing job descriptions as needed. Conduct classification reviews as assigned.
Participate in reviewing and revising employee handbook as needed, to promote company goals, leg al compliance, and a client-centered focus.
Write and edit reports, letters, and other documents for Human Resources Director on employment-related issues.
Draft, edit and prepare proposals fo r changes or additions to Human Resources documents and processes .
Attend professional Human Resources meetings and remain abreast of personnel laws, regulations , and best practices .

Requirements:
Education : Bachelor’s degree in Business Management or o ther appropriate field; with significant course work in human resource management required . May substitute relevant work experience for education on a year-for-year basis.
Experience : 3 years experience as Human Resource G eneralist required . Experience in human services highly desirable.
Licensure /Certification :
Current valid Washington Driver’s License.
PHR/SPHR certification preferred .
Other Considerations :
DSHS background clearance required .
Excellent verbal and written communication skills
Intermediate skills with Microsoft Office products: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Publisher.
Possess strong working knowledge of Human Resources laws, regulations, and practices.
Professional appearance and demeanor.
